Agisson Battery How Much? Decoding Solar Storage Costs for European Homes

Ever searched "Agisson battery how much?" only to find wildly varying quotes? You're not alone. Across Europe, homeowners face a confusing landscape where battery prices range from €5,000 to over €15,000. Why such disparity? Unlike commodity products, solar storage costs hinge on three dynamic factors: capacity needs (kWh), installation complexity, and local energy economics. A 2023 EU Energy Report reveals German households save 23% more with correctly sized batteries than those choosing purely by upfront cost. This isn't about finding the cheapest unit – it's about unlocking maximum long-term value.
